
This mod adds a full in-game resource pack editor with the ability to sync any pack changes, as well as entire packs to other players on the server.
Packified is a powerful and seamless in-game resource pack editor that lets you edit, add, and update textures, models, and other assets without ever leaving Minecraft! No more switching between external editors and the game. Even better, you can sync your entire resource pack with other players with a single button press, and other players can request to download your pack.
Keep in mind, although the mod is now out of beta, it is still incredibly complex and bound to have numerous incompatibilities with other mods. Especially rendering related mods, or mods that modify resource pack directories.

This mod is still in active development, so there might be bugs or missing features. If there are any features that you feel like are missing from the mod, or if you find any kind of bug, make sure you report it on the mods issues page on the github.
The mod seems to be incompatible with mods that change how the game loads resources such as the shared resources mod, which relocates the resourcepacks folder, and possibly some rendering mods like Immediatelyfast, but this is still being looked into.
Searching for assets in the default vanilla pack also seems to crash the game sometimes.
